What are the colors associated with Silver Wings?

Explanation:
The colors associated with Silver Wings are blue and white. These particular colors symbolize the organization's values and mission. Blue often represents loyalty and trust, which are important attributes for members engaged in leadership and service. White signifies purity and integrity, aligning with the ethical standards upheld by the organization. Together, blue and white embody the commitment of Silver Wings to support the development of future leaders through community service and civic engagement. Understanding the symbolism of these colors helps reinforce the identity and purpose of the organization within the framework of leadership training and development.
